Output d5bad7ad06d532dd9d38f133fc8e99127d89c165c3e07b32924cbfb3020b6d54:48

value
10890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2577e0573c21bcb0a5d9c93e5c3c7d98a41f4748 OP_EQUAL
address
3578Xo4aZmjyYqEgNB15TyyBQdMpBCkuxa
transaction
d5bad7ad06d532dd9d38f133fc8e99127d89c165c3e07b32924cbfb3020b6d54
spent
true